**Q: How does the Bramble assignment service handle recovery access?**

A: Bramble deterministically buckets users into A/B variants via salted hashing; no assignments are stored server-side except the salt registry. For security review, note that the salt registry is sealed and only opened during incident response. Routine reviews use the read-only mirror. If the mirror is unavailable and you must open the sealed registry directly, authenticate with the recovery passphrase below.

strongbox words: druath-quenael

// Encoding sniffing for user-uploaded text files in Saltgrass.
// We check BOM first, then a capped statistical pass (8 KB max)
// to avoid unbounded reads on hostile uploads. Ambiguous files
// fall back to this constant rather than guessing, which closed
// the smuggling vector flagged in the last audit. Fixed as of the
// build noted below.

trace token, bawif-tajof: htk14_21e308fc7b4137

# Flaglight Rollouts — Approvals

Quick version for on-call: any rollout touching more than 5% of traffic needs an approval in Flaglight before the ramp continues. Kill switches don't need approval — just flip them and note it in the incident channel. Scheduled ramps pause automatically if error budget burns hot. If you're stuck at 2 a.m. with a pending approval, there's one person authorized to override, and that's the approver below.

account owner for tagep-bafof: Norael Gilax Juleth